Interview with Mr. Nasim Gul Nasim - Afghan poet
In tonight's Hujra our guest is Mr. Nasim Gul Nasim, the Afghan poet and writer.

Nasim Gul Nasim son of Mohammad Gul Mondiekheil was born in 1979 in the province of Karachi, Pakistan. He is originally from Mandokheil, Khost and currently living in Zhob. He completed his primary education in Karachi and afterwards he lived in Zhob, where he completed his remaining studies.

Nasim Gul Nasim entered the world of poetry in 1994 and started to write poems and short stories in Pashto language. Some of his poetry and writings are not yet published, but will be ready for publishing soon. In 2004 he was appointed as the chairman of Khurasan Literary society. From 1999 till 2008 he was also presenter of radio shows with Zhob Radio.

He always had a strong passion for poetry in the Pashto language and he has worked actively in all Pashto literary societies to improve Pashto language and literature. In all of his poems, his readers and fans will find new subjects and information and they focus in-depth to the matter. All of his fans appreciate his creative writings and poetry.
